Photography has always been my hobby, and I’ve enjoyed partaking in it while we enjoy our nomadic lifestyle. One of my favourite things is to roam the streets of a foreign land during the blue hour just after sunset when the sky is still slightly lit but the lights are on and enhancing the foreign cityscape.
The following are my personal favourite photos from our travels in 2023, in chronological order. Each group of photos is preceded by a link to our original blog post with even more photos!
Cameras:
Sony a7iii with Sony 24-105mm G-master lens, or 14mm Laowa lens
